Transaction 63c957a749a1a4f11fb3cc8da7271c5db138f729ed87336a724aa3092264da81

2 Input
1 Outputs
  • 63c957a749a1a4f11fb3cc8da7271c5db138f729ed87336a724aa3092264da81:0
  • value  1999368
    address  355S41ZEDCQAbY8DwKgDJo87PYpVXL8jCL